Double pane windows consist of two glass panes separated by a space filled with air, or other gasses that are insulating, such as argon. If these windows turn cloudy, the seal is failing and the window needs to be replaced.
Misty Windows
Double glazing is an excellent way to reduce energy bills and preserve heat within an apartment, however it can also be prone to misting. If you notice condensation appearing both inside and outside your windows, this could be a sign of a failed seal and it's time for you to replace the windows. If not taken care of it could result in your home becoming damp and unhealthy.
Condensation occurs when warm air comes into contact with cold surfaces and impermeable like windows. It occurs because humidity gets attracted by cooler air and forms on the surface of windows. This moisture can cause fogging or misting to form on the inside of windows making them difficult to view.
It is relatively easy to replace a double-glazed unit. However, it is important to make sure that the unit you order and install is of the correct size and will fit your window frame. Any mistakes in the initial measurements could result in the double-glazed window fitting incorrectly and result in condensation, fogging and misting of the glass.
Double-glazed replacement windows are constructed of two panes separated by a space which is usually filled with argon to increase energy efficiency and provide insulation. One of the most frequent reasons for a double-glazed window to fail is the buildup of moisture within the glass panes. The buildup of moisture in windows can cause a variety of problems, such as water leakage and rust. A leaky window may also lead to mould spreading throughout your home. If left untreated, mould could eventually destroy the structure of your home. You should fix your windows right away to avoid future costly repairs.
A double-glazed window is made up of two glass panes, separated by an elongated bar. The gap is filled with non-conductive gas, such as the argon gas to create a barrier that will keep cold air out of your home, and warm air from leaving. This helps your home keep its temperature constant and prevents heat loss. The window is then sealed around the edges to create an airtight seal, which will improve insulation.

A good installer offers an extensive warranty. This is usually at a minimum of 10 years, but some companies offer a lifetime guarantee. Be sure to check what is covered and until when, and whether any work that is done on your windows or doors is excluded from this guarantee. You should also know what happens if your window isn't functioning properly. Many who have purchased double glazing experience issues with their door or window mechanisms, but these issues can be solved. Usually, it's a case of trying oiling the hinges, mechanism, or the places where they pass through the frame (if they're windows made of sash) to determine if this solves the problem.
If your window has a blown seal, this means that moisture is getting between the glass panes and can cause condensation, draughts or even allow air from outside to get into your home. It is best to repair it as soon as you can, as a leaky window can increase your cooling or heating costs by as much as 20 percent each year.
The cost to replace a single window will vary in accordance with the size and type of the window. In the majority of instances, however, it's cheaper to replace the entire window unit than repair the individual glass panes. It is also a good idea to have any damaged glass replaced as soon as you can in order to safeguard the integrity of your home.
If you live in a conservation zone or own a property listed as a listed it could be possible for you to remove the windows you have and replace them with windows with the same style in the event that they meet the minimum energy efficiency requirements laid out in the Building Regulations. If you're not experienced in working on historic structures and buildings, then you'll have to employ an expert joiner or metal worker who is aware of the requirements for fitting new windows of different styles.
